Publication 1756-UM523F-EN-P - December 2006
78
Configure and Program the Controller
4. If you have already created individual
tags, change them to aliases.
If you have already created individual tags, change them to aliases for elements of an
array. Your logic points to the aliases. The controller crossloads the base array.
5. Keep user-defined data types as compact
as possible.
Put like data types together when you lay out a user-defined data type.
•
Put all the BOOLs together.
•
Put all the SINTs together.
•
Put all the INTs together.
Action
Details
A. Create an array.
B. Change each individual tag to an alias for an element in the array.
C. Keep pointing your logic to the
individual tag names.
This is better
This data type takes 12 bytes. The BOOLs are together.
Than this
This data type takes 20 bytes. The BOOLs are spread out.
Summary of Contents for 1756-CNB/E
Page 4: ...Publication 1756 UM523F EN P December 2006 Summary of Changes 4 Notes...
Page 10: ...Publication 1756 UM523F EN P December 2006 10 Table of Contents...
Page 26: ...Publication 1756 UM523F EN P December 2006 26 ControlLogix Redundancy System Overview Notes...
Page 42: ...Publication 1756 UM523F EN P December 2006 42 Design the System Notes...
Page 64: ...Publication 1756 UM523F EN P December 2006 64 Configure the System Redundancy Module Notes...
Page 102: ...Publication 1756 UM523F EN P December 2006 102 Configure and Program the Controller Notes...
Page 146: ...Publication 1756 UM523F EN P December 2006 146 Update Modules and Redundant Systems Notes...
Page 168: ...Publication 1756 UM523F EN P December 2006 168 Convert an Existing System to Redundancy Notes...
Page 178: ...Publication 1756 UM523F EN P December 2006 178 Redundant System Restrictions Notes...
Page 185: ......